Realme Watch S5 launches soon with unusual design and 20-day battery life

A year after the launch of the rectangular Realme Watch 5, the smartphone manufacturer will soon be launching a round Realme Watch S5. Realme confirms on a teaser website that the new smartwatch will be officially unveiled on Friday, May 22. The watch has a very unusual design, as the round case has a flat exterior, the three buttons protrude relatively far out of the case and the bezel is printed with twelve markings.
Although the Realme Watch S5, like the older Realme Watch 5, is likely to be a relatively inexpensive smartwatch, Realme is advertising a wide range of features, led by a 1.43-inch AMOLED display that achieves a frame rate of 60 Hz and a brightness of 1,500 nits. The display supports an always-on mode, but if this is activated, the advertised battery life of 20 days is unlikely to be achieved.
The smartwatch is waterproof up to a pressure of 5 ATM and can therefore also be worn while swimming. Realme advertises 110 sports modes. An integrated GPS module allows the distance covered while running or cycling to be recorded even without a smartphone.
The Realme Watch S5 has a heart rate and SpO2 sensor and can track stress, sleep and the menstrual cycle. With integrated speakers and microphones, the watch can use a voice assistant and make phone calls via a connected smartphone. Realme has not yet confirmed the price of the Realme Watch S5.
